Who can be in this study? 

The Arnett Lab is recruiting children ages 11-13 and 15-17 years who have an ADHD diagnosis as well as their caregiver(s).

What does study participation involve? 

Children and their caregivers will participate in a remote 4-week program to prevent substance use behaviors. To start, caregivers complete a short screening call. If a family is eligible and interested, caregivers and children will complete online surveys before and after participating in a 4-week program. For the first three weeks, children will join a 1-hour group zoom meeting with their peers, while caregivers join a 1-hour group zoom meeting with other caregivers. During the final, fourth session, each family will have a private 1-hour zoom meeting with the study team. One month after program completion, participants will complete another brief survey. Families will receive $200 ($100 for children, $100 for caregiver) as compensation.
